Road link restored in Zunheboto as water pipeline work drags on

Kohima: Crews finished repairs on the Yezami village road at Arkha’s Coffee Farm near Tizu Bridge. The fix restores the vital link between Aghunato and Suruhoto. A July 20 landslide tore up the road and a critical water line. It killed local connectivity for weeks.

MLA and Advisor K. Tokugha Sukhalu pushed the project forward. He donated Rs. 1 lakh to speed up the work. The Zunheboto District Administration, the Public Health Engineering Department, and the Public Works Department managed the site. Workers finally cleared the unstable ground.

Now the focus turns to the town’s broken water supply. The 150 mm seamless high-pressure pipeline remains out of commission. It runs 37 kilometres from Melahu to the reservoir at North Point Colony. The reservoir holds 4 lakh litres of water. Ngozubo and Melahu villages feed the system.

The department previously warned that fixing the line would be a slog. Officials cited difficult terrain and the loss of the original alignment. They must find a new path for the pipes. “Restoration of the waterline remains for resuming regular water supply services to Zunheboto Town,” the department noted in a statement. The town has no other backup source.
